Aldo Arellano

Aldo Misael Arellano Miranda (born June 14, 1995) is a Mexican professional footballer who currently plays for Cimarrones de Sonora on loan from Querétaro F.C.. He was born in Toluca, State of Mexico.

Career

Youth

Arellano joined the youth academy of Querétaro in 2012. Which he than continued through Gallos Blancos Youth Academy successfully going through U-17 and U-20. Until finally reaching the first team, Jaime Lozano being the coach promoting Arellano to first team.[1]

Querétaro F.C.

On February 25, 2017 Arellano made his competitive Liga MX debut ending in a 4-3 win against UNAM.[2]
